Rising Prices & Medicare Benefit Flaws to Drive Healthcare Reform Talks in 2026

In line with one skilled at Pitchbook, two core points are more likely to dominate healthcare reform discussions in 2026: rising prices and flaws in Medicare Benefit.

Healthcare affordability stays a serious systemic subject stopping hundreds of thousands of People from accessing care, and Medicare Benefit’s risk-adjustment system is “clearly damaged,” creating incentives that pull extra cash into this system, defined Brian Wright, lead analyst for healthcare analysis at Pitchbook.

On the Reasonably priced Care Act and business market aspect of issues, reforms will in all probability goal to enhance affordability and danger pooling, he stated. With Medicaid eligibility pressures pushing suppliers to shift prices to business payers, Wright urged that lawmakers might search for methods to make the business market operate extra successfully slightly than function the system’s subsidizer.

“Medicaid eligibility points are going to stress hospital techniques — and what do they do? They sometimes make up for it by billing to the business aspect. The business aspect at all times is that subsidizer for the remainder of the healthcare system. So the thought course of is ‘Okay, how will you go about making a market on the business aspect work higher than it’s now?’” he remarked.

One potential ACA-related reform entails loosening age score restrictions, Wright famous. 

Underneath the ACA right this moment, payers can typically cost older adults not more than 3 times what they cost youthful adults. If these limits had been to be expanded to permit payers to cost older adults, say, as much as 5 instances extra, then there can be decrease premiums for youthful folks.

“That manner youthful, more healthy persons are incentivized to get into the danger pool,” Wright declared.

One other potential reform would give states higher flexibility to outline minimal protection requirements throughout the ACA’s steel tiers, Wright stated. This might enable states to revisit which advantages should be included in bronze, silver or gold plans, slightly than adhering to a blanket nationwide normal — which could give payers extra room to design lower-cost plans.

Wright additionally pointed to eliminating or transforming so-called “silver loading subsidies”, a pricing apply that raises premiums for silver plans to offset federal cost-sharing necessities. He stated the strategy can distort pricing throughout the market and affect how folks select their plans.

As well as, different reforms may embrace increasing wellness incentives and giving out bigger monetary rewards for wholesome behaviors.

As for Medicare Benefit reform, Wright thinks this may possible heart on addressing flaws in danger adjustment. He famous that whereas Medicaid additionally makes use of danger adjustment, it doesn’t incentivize plans to extend coding in ways in which drive greater total spending. Transferring Medicare Benefit towards utilizing full claims and encounter knowledge — slightly than partial knowledge — may assist restrict these incentives and rein in prices.

Whereas none of those potential modifications are assured to materialize in 2026, Wright stated they mirror a rising willingness amongst policymakers to rethink the long-standing guidelines which have formed healthcare prices and protection.
